A flagship mandate: building the finance function for a UK energy supplier

Alongside our client portfolio, this role has one anchor assignment that sets it apart: you will help build and run the finance operation for a new UK business energy supplier (electricity and gas) that we are taking from licence application through launch and scale. You'd be joining before the company supplies its first unit of energy — which means you get to design the controls, the close process, and the reporting from a blank sheet, and then run them as the business grows from zero to hundreds of thousands of business customers.

Energy Supply Is One Of The Most Demanding Finance Environments There Is, And We Don't Expect Candidates To Know It Already. To Help You Decide Whether It Excites You, Here Is What The Finance Function Of An Energy Supplier Actually Deals With

Revenue built on estimates. Customers are billed monthly or quarterly on metered consumption, and industry data arrives late and gets revised for months.



Revenue recognition means accrued (unbilled) income, estimation models, and true-ups — closer to IFRS 15 judgement work than simple invoicing. A costs stack like no other. Roughly a third of revenue is wholesale energy purchased on forward markets; another large slice is regulated network charges (distribution, transmission, balancing); another is government policy schemes (renewables obligations, capacity market, feed-in tariffs) — each with its own billing cycle, forecasting basis, and reconciliation. Cash and collateral discipline. Suppliers must post credit collateral with market bodies, ring-fence certain scheme payments monthly, and manage the working-capital gap between paying for energy and collecting from quarterly-billed customers. Cash forecasting is not a nice-to-have; it is the survival skill of the business. High-volume, reconciliation-heavy operations. Hundreds of thousands of meter points, industry data flows, direct debits and receivables, and a bad-debt provision that management watches weekly. The company's name — Unreconciled — is a joke you will stop finding funny. Regulatory reporting. Ofgem licence conditions bring reporting obligations, and the numbers you produce go in front of the regulator, lenders, and the board.

You will work with a detailed feasibility/financial model of this business from day one, and over time we'd want you to own its actuals-vs-model tracking,



monthly close, and cash forecast.

Key Responsibilities

Energy Supply Finance (flagship mandate)

Close & controls: Design and run the monthly close for the energy business, including unbilled revenue accruals, wholesale cost reconciliation, and industry-charge accruals Cash & collateral: Own the rolling cash forecast; track credit-cover requirements, scheme ring-fencing, and the billing-to-collection cycle Model vs actuals: Maintain the business feasibility model — track actual customer numbers, consumption, margin, and costs against plan, and explain variances to leadership Receivables & bad debt: Oversee high-volume billing integrity, collections performance, and the bad-debt provision Regulatory & audit support: Prepare financial submissions supporting licence obligations, and be the finance point of contact for auditors on the energy entity. What We're Looking For

A qualified accountant (CA / ACCA / CPA or equivalent) with strong controllership fundamentals — multi-entity close, controls, and reporting — who can operate with UK clients across time zones. Direct energy-sector experience is a genuine bonus but not expected; what we do need is comfort with estimation-heavy revenue, high transaction volumes, and cash-critical environments, plus the curiosity to learn a regulated industry deeply and fast. Experience in any of the following counts strongly in your favour: energy/utilities, commodities or trading environments, telecom or subscription businesses with high-volume billing, or UK/European regulated industries.
